當PHP的convert轉換失敗時,可以采取以下解決方法:
檢查轉換的數據類型是否符合轉換函數的要求。例如,如果要將字符串轉換為整數,確保字符串中只包含數字字符。
使用錯誤處理機制來捕獲轉換失敗的異常,例如try-catch語句或者使用PHP的錯誤處理函數來處理該情況。
在轉換之前進行數據驗證,確保數據的正確性和完整性,避免出現轉換失敗的情況。
使用其他方法或函數來進行相應的轉換,如果convert函數無法完成轉換,可以嘗試使用其他PHP函數或者自定義函數來實現轉換。
如果無法解決轉換失敗的問題,可以考慮修改業務邏輯或者數據處理方式,以避免出現該問題。
總之,處理PHP轉換失敗問題時,需要仔細檢查數據和轉換函數,確保數據的正確性和完整性,同時采取適當的錯誤處理措施來處理轉換失敗的情況。